The Spanish government has announced the mobilization of 1,700 security personnel in Madrid to manage public safety during the solar eclipse scheduled for August 12. As part of these security measures, authorities are requesting that the Community of Madrid restrict pedestrian access to specific natural areas, including parks in the Sierra del Guadarrama and the Cuenca Alta del Manzanares.
